Urban Coastal Beaches RiverfrontWalk down Markens gate on your first morning and you'll notice what sets Kristiansand apart: the light hits the white wooden buildings at an angle that makes the whole street glow, and locals actually stop to chat on corners rather than rush past. The Christiansholm Fortress sits on a small island just offshore—a 17th-century star fort you can reach by a short boat ride, with cannons still pointing toward the sea and views back across the harbor that justify the trip. Spend an afternoon in Posebyen, the old town quarter where narrow lanes wind between low timber houses painted in soft yellows and blues; it's residential enough that you won't feel herded through a tourist zone, and the cafés tucked into corners serve proper coffee rather than the watered-down stuff. The Kristiansand Zoo & Adventure Park (Kristiansand Dyrepark) sprawls across 16 hectares on the eastern edge of the city—it's not just a zoo but a full day's venture with water slides, a theme park section, and animals from across the globe. For a quieter experience, the Ravnedalen nature reserve offers walking trails through beech forests just minutes from the city center, with a small waterfall and the kind of silence that makes you remember why you moved here.

Where to Stay
Kristiansand's accommodation spreads across the harbor area and the city center, with everything from budget-conscious guesthouses to upscale waterfront properties. Most mid-range and higher-end hotels cluster near Strandpromenaden or within walking distance of the cathedral and main shopping streets, making them convenient for exploring on foot.
